There was funeral down at my void deck. Ritual was performed every night. My kids especially my girl was disturbed by the noise. Below was the conversation exchanged between my girl and me.
(A): Daddy, why so noisy?
(Me): Some one passed away.
(A): Why some one pass away?
(Me): They are old already. Next time Daddy and Mummy will pass away when we are old.
(A): Daddy, I don't want. I don't want Daddy and Mummy to pass away. When you and Mummy pass away, who take care of me, who stay with me?
(Me): You brother will stay and take care of you. Both of you must take care of each other.
(A) I don't want. Didi so small how to take care of me? I want Daddy and Mummy. We are one family.
When I got this reply, my heart simply melted at the instant. How can my heart not melt? From her answer, I know my girl really loves both me and wifey.
